DSG Webinar: What Journalists Need to Know About Solar Geoengineering [1]

Solar geoengineering is receiving growing attention, bringing a complex and still-evolving field into wider public conversation. Journalists face a difficult reporting challenge: how to cover a field marked by scientific uncertainty, potentially far-reaching risks, uneven governance and sharply different views about whether and how research should proceed. On September 1, the Alliance for Just Deliberation on Solar Geoengineering (DSG), together with Solutions Journalism Network-trained journalist Yessenia Funes, will host a free, interactive webinar designed to help journalists navigate this challenge with more context.

PUMA Fest: The 1st Latin American Festival of Environmental Journalism [20]

Mongabay Latam is celebrating its 10th anniversary with PUMA FEST: the 1st Latin American Environmental Journalism Festival, a gathering for journalists, teachers, students and anyone interested in journalism and the environment. It will take place on July 23rd in Bogotá and is completely free.

DEADLINE: USC Annenberg Center for Health Journalism Data Fellowship [35]

This program offers training on data acquisition, cleaning, analysis and visualization led by some of the most skilled data reporters and journalism practitioners in the nation. They teach journalists how to “bulletproof” their data, ensuring accuracy in reporting. New program components focus on how to use AI in data journalism. Following the training week, Senior Fellows mentor reporters as they pair original data analysis with compelling narratives on long neglected or underexplored issues. Apply by July 22.
